• ベストアンサー

Windows7とWindowsXPのデュアルブートについて

いままでWindows7HomePremium-64bitをつかっていたのですが、 Windows7で64bitであるため、動作しないソフトが多数見られたため、 XPとのデュアルブートをしようと試みたのですが、どうやら失敗してしまったようで、 起動時にOSを選べず、勝手にXPが起動してしまう状態になってしまいました。 どのようにすればXPと7を選択できるようになるでしょうか? デュアルブートの手順を参考に書いておきます。 Windows7でパーティーションを2つにする。 Win7:Cドライブ XP用:Xドライブ AHCIからIDEに切り替えができないので、nliteでAHCIドライバを統合した WindowsXPセットアップディスクを作る。 WindowsXPのインストールをする。 Xドライブに指定してインストールしました。 ブートローダーは以下のようになっています。 [boot loader] timeout=30 default=multi(0)disk(0)rdisk(0)partition(4)\WINDOWS [operating systems] multi(0)disk(0)rdisk(0)partition(4)\WINDOWS="Microsoft Windows XP Home Edition" /noexecute=optin /fastdetect 機種はVPPCW1AFJ,VAIO TypeCです。 XP上でのドライブはローカルディスクE:が7のローカルディスクC:のようです。 XPのD:が7でのX:です。 よろしくお願いします。

質問者が選んだベストアンサー

  • ベストアンサー
  • shinh
  • ベストアンサー率39% (363/926)
回答No.1

VISTA以降で ブートシーケンスが変更され あとから XP をインストールするとXPのブートシーケンスに書き換えられてしまうためにこのようなことが発生します。 VISTAとなってますが Win7でも同様です。 http://support.microsoft.com/default.aspx/kb/919529/ja

noname#132291
質問者

お礼

こんばんは。早速のご回答ありがとうございます。 URLの解決方法を試してみましたが、bootsect.exe自体がないため 実行できませんでした。どうやら破損しているわけではないようですが、 どうすればいいのでしょうか。 Windows7が起動さえすればいいのですが・・・

その他の回答 (2)

  • yakan9
  • ベストアンサー率54% (2244/4125)
回答No.3

下記を参考にしてください。 http://okwave.jp/qa/q5595600.html 両方を起動できるようにセットしておき、 Windows 7のインストールディスクから起動して、「システムの修復」(?)からコマンドプロンプトに入り、 bootrec /fixboot bootrec /fixmbr を入れてみる。

noname#132291
質問者

お礼

こんばんは。 ご回答ありがとうございます。 今回、Geforceのドライバがインストールできない(VAIO専用ドライバが必要、Win7 64bit用しかないため) ので、XPと7のデュアルブートは諦めることにしました。 そして先程、Win7のrecoveryCDかブート関連の修復を行い、無事終了しました。 回答に時間を割いてくださってありがとうございました。

  • nana7070
  • ベストアンサー率63% (54/85)
回答No.2

WindowsXPにEsayBCDをインストールして Windows7のブートローダーを再インストールすれば良いかと。 参考URLの最後の方に出でいます。(Vistaですが7でも同様です) http://mikasaphp.net/easy_bcd.html

参考URL:
http://mikasaphp.net/easy_bcd.html
noname#132291
質問者

お礼

こんばんは。 ご回答ありがとうございます。 今回、Geforceのドライバがインストールできない(VAIO専用ドライバが必要、Win7 64bit用しかないため) ので、XPと7のデュアルブートは諦めることにしました。 そして先程、Win7のrecoveryCDかブート関連の修復を行い、無事終了しました。 回答に時間を割いてくださってありがとうございました。

関連するQ&A